Solar Thin Films, a developer, manufacturer and marketer of manufacturing equipment for the production of "thin-film" amorphous silicon and CIGS photovoltaic modules, has signed a letter of intent to acquire a majority 60 percent interest in BudaSolar Technologies Co., for an initial $3 million in working capital funding, with an option to purchase the remaining 40 percent minority interest, based on a multiple of earnings, in the
BudaSolar is a developer of thin film technologies and manufacturing equipment headquartered in Budapest, Hungary. The agreement contemplates consolidation of the two companies into a single entity to be called STF Technologies, Zrt.
The proposed consolidation, which joins BudaSolar operations with Kraft Elektronikai Zrt, Solar Thin Film s main operating subsidiary in Hungary, would strengthen the engineering team, secure local equipment manufacturing capacity, and expand production capability.
